<h3 id="registered-agent-requirements-and-regulations" id="registered-agent-requirements-and-regulations">Registered Agent Requirements and Regulations</h3>

<p>Registered agent representatives play a crucial role in ensuring compliance for businesses as they serve as the primary point of contact for legal paperwork and government communications. Each state has specific registered agent requirements that must be adhered to in order for a business entity to operate legally. Typically, a registered agent must be a local of the state in which the company operates or a corporation that is authorized to conduct activities in the jurisdiction. Additionally, they must have a physical address (not a P.O. Box) to receive service of process and additional communications.</p>

<p>Businesses must also ensure that their registered agent meets all statutory obligations. This includes being available during standard office hours to accept official notices and communication from the state. Neglect to maintain an appointed registered agent can result in major penalties, such as fines, deterioration of status, or even dissolution of the business entity. Hence, it is crucial to understand the ongoing responsibilities that a registered agent carries in terms of compliance and communication.</p>

<p>Additionally, regulations can differ greatly across various states. Some states may have particular stipulations regarding the qualifications of a registered agent, requiring certain licenses or expert qualifications. It is advisable for business owners to review their state&#39;s registered agent regulations closely to make sure that they are fully compliant. Engaging with a professional registered agent provider can help navigate these issues efficiently, ensuring that all compliance requirements are satisfied.</p>

<h3 id="cost-of-registered-agent-services" id="cost-of-registered-agent-services">Cost of Registered Agent Services</h3>

<p>In evaluating registered agent services, the cost can fluctuate significantly depending on several factors, including the type of service provider and the specific services offered. Basic registered agent services generally range from fifty to three hundred dollars per year, while holistic packages that include additional compliance services or legal support may run over $500.00 dollars per year. It is important for business owners to consider what services are necessary and balance them against their budget.</p>
